Larry Cox is a Grammy Award-winning producer, songwriter, music director, and Yamaha-endorsed artist whose career spans over two decades in the music industry. Born and raised in Long Beach, California, Cox grew up in a household rooted in faith and music. As the son of a minister and amateur musician, his passion for sound was ignited early. At just 14 years old, he wrote, produced, and released his first Gospel album composed of eight original tracks—a milestone that set the foundation for a lifelong musical journey.
Cox’s early career was marked by his curiosity and versatility. Throughout high school and college, he explored various genres, including jazz and classical music, which enriched his musical vocabulary. His talents soon led him to join forces with R&B singer Brian McKnight and later landed him a spot on a major tour with pop superstar Jessica Simpson in 2001. By 2004, Cox expanded into television, working as the music supervisor and director for BET’s hit show Comic View, where he fused comedy and music in a groundbreaking way as well as creating theme songs an ques for various tv shows and cartoons.
Over the years, Cox’s resume has grown to include collaborations and live performances with a remarkable lineup of talent. He has shared the stage with global icons such as Usher, Pharrell, Jennifer Hudson, Mary J. Blige, Earth, Wind & Fire, Avant, Petey Pablo, Loretta Devine, Mary Mary, and Miley Cyrus. His ability to adapt to different musical environments has made him a trusted name among artists across multiple genres.
In 2006, Cox took on a pivotal role as Writer/Composer for Star Trak Entertainment and became the right-hand man to Billboard Award-winning and Grammy-nominated artist Robin Thicke. Under Cox’s musical leadership, the global smash hit Blurred Lines rose to become the longest-running No. 1 single of 2013 and broke records for the largest radio audience in history.
As a multi-instrumentalist, Cox’s primary strengths lie in playing the piano, organ, and Rhodes. He is also proficient on bass guitar, drums, and a range of orchestral instruments including strings and brass. With over 20 years of vocal experience, he excels in lead and background vocals, music reading, and vocal coaching.
Despite a career that has taken him to stages around the world, Cox has never lost touch with his roots. He continues to serve as a lead pianist and music director for churches throughout the Greater Los Angeles area. His dedication to community service is just as strong as his dedication to music. Cox is active in youth mentorship programs and has served with the NAACP, helping young people gain exposure to opportunities beyond their immediate surroundings.
